Maintenance Builder
£34,505 per annum
Long Stratton, Norwich, Norfolk
Permanent, Full Time
Proposed Interview Date: W/C 9th March (TBC)
We have an exciting opportunity for a Maintenance Builder to carry out general building maintenance works to a wide range of building types, including those works not necessarily of their own trade.
Key Responsibilities Include:
- All general maintenance building work to maintain Saffron Housing stock and other premises.
- Some bricklaying, roofing, concreting, plastering, tiling etc of a maintenance nature.
- Building work in association with improvement contracts, minor works and small new build contracts.
- Conduct work under the productivity scheme operating in Asset Management in the most economical way.

Our Ideal Candidate Will Have:
Educations and
Qualifications:
- Good level of general education to NVQ Level 2, or 5 GCSEs, grade 'C' or higher, or equivalent, to include English Language and Mathematics.
- Trade apprenticeship, or NVQ level 2, or equivalent.
- Full driving license.
Experience:
- Experience in all types of maintenance/building work.
- Experience in working in an occupied property.
- Skills, Knowledge and Abilities:
- Good customer relation skills.
- A thorough knowledge of work in relation to their trade.
- An ability to prioritise their own workload to meet specific timescales and deadlines.
Personal Attributes:
- The ability to communicate at all levels.
- Have a positive 'can do' attitude.
- To be a 'team player' to ensure Asset Management maintains efficiency.
Please note this role is subject to a Basic Disclosure and Barring Service check
Our benefits:
- Working Hours - 37 hours per week (Monday to Thursday 8.00am to 16.00pm, Friday 8.00am to 15.30pm)
- When On Call, Standby - £150 per week
- Call Out Rate - paid at time and a half (double time for Bank Holidays)
- Work Van
- Fuel Card
- Holidays - 23 days (after each full year of service holiday entitlement will increase by 1 day each year up to 28 days) plus all Public and Bank Holidays
- Aviva Workplace Defined Contribution Pension Scheme
- Private Healthcare via BUPA and Medicash cashback scheme
- Access to an Employee Assistance Programme
- Salary Sacrifice Car Scheme
